在百度地图上加自定义图片覆盖物之后,在这个覆盖物上加点击手势,发现并不识别。原因不太清楚。不过可以通过别的方法来实现这个功能。 需要用到BMKMapViewDelegate中的方法: - (void)mapView:(BMKMapView*)mapView onClickedMapBlank:(CLLocationCoordinate2D)coordinate 然后判断所点击的坐标是否在指定区域内,在指定...
百度地图覆盖物是可以加载SVG图片信息的,加载的方式如下:引入百度api 创建容器加载地图var map = new BMap.Map("allmap"); var point = new BMap.Point(116.591915, 37.333892); map.centerAndZoom(point, 16); map.enableScrollWheelZoom(true);加载svg(设置marker图标)var vectorPeoplePath = new BMap.Marker...
这次的主要目的是在百度地图中引用自定义的覆盖物,路径是再asset/images/文件夹下,直接引用出错。需要先导入再引用。 在代码中增加如下: 1importgisGreenfrom '../assets/images/GIS_Green2.png';2exportdefault{……3methods:{4……,5handler ({BMap, map}) {6varpoint =newBMap.Point(120.66, 31.20);7ma...
自定义图片图层(图片覆盖物GroundOvelay) Ground覆盖物,是一种位于底图和底图标注层之间的特殊Overlay,该图层不会遮挡地图标注信息。通过GroundOverlayOptions类来设置,开发者可以通过GroundOverlayOptions类设置一张图片,该图片可随地图的平移、缩放、旋转等操作做相应的变换。 示例代码如下: //定义Ground的显...
【前端框架-vue集成百度地图,实现关键字搜索并自定义覆盖物,保存成静态图片】此文章归类为:["前端框架","前端","vue.js","javascript","ecmascript"]。vue集成百度地图,实现...
百度地图覆盖物是可以加载SVG图片信息的,加载的方式如下: 引入百度api 1. 2. 创建容器 1. 加载地图 var map = new BMap.Map("allmap"); var point = new BMap.Point(116.591915, 37.333892); map.centerAndZoom(point, 16); map.enableScrollWheelZoom(true); 1. 2. 3. ...
百度地图覆盖物是可以加载SVG图片信息的,加载的方式如下: 引入百度api 1. 2. 创建容器 1. 加载地图 var map = new BMap.Map("allmap"); var point = new BMap.Point(116.591915, 37.333892); map.centerAndZoom(point, 16); map.enableScrollWheelZoom(true); 1. 2. 3. ...